Wood clad windows installation involves replacing existing windows or adding new ones with frames that feature a wood exterior. This service typically includes measuring the opening, selecting the appropriate window style, preparing the opening for installation, and securely fitting the new window to ensure proper operation. The process often involves removing old or damaged windows, insulating around the new frame, and finishing the interior and exterior surfaces for a polished look. Skilled service providers focus on delivering a seamless fit that enhances both the appearance and functionality of the windows, helping to improve energy efficiency and curb appeal.

This type of installation can help address several common problems homeowners face with existing windows. For example, wood clad windows are often chosen to replace older, deteriorating frames that may have rotted, warped, or become drafty over time. They can also be used to upgrade windows that no longer open or close properly, or to improve insulation in homes with inefficient single-pane windows. Additionally, wood clad windows can add a classic, timeless aesthetic to a property while providing the durability of a weather-resistant exterior combined with the warmth of wood on the interior.

The overview below groups typical Wood Clad Windows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Conyers, GA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for minor wood cladding repairs or replacements on individual windows.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for single-window projects or minor touch-ups. Larger, more involved repairs can occasionally reach $1,000 or more.

Full Window Replacement - Installing new wood clad windows us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500 per window, depending on size, style, and quality. Most standard projects are priced within this range, with high-end or custom options pushing higher. Many homeowners find this to be the typical investment for full replacements.

Multiple Window Projects - When replacing several windows at once, costs often range from $10,000 to $25,000 for a typical home, with larger or more complex homes potentially exceeding this amount. Many projects fall into the middle of this spectrum, while larger homes or specialty designs can increase the total cost.

Custom or Complex Installations - Larger, more complex projects such as custom designs or historic home restorations can cost $5,000 or more per window. These projects are less common and tend to represent the higher end of the price spectrum, depending on specific requirements and scope.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are wood clad windows? Wood clad windows feature a wood interior for aesthetic appeal and a durable exterior material, such as aluminum or vinyl, for weather resistance.

Why choose wood clad windows for a home? They combine the natural beauty of wood with exterior durability, providing insulation and a classic look that complements various architectural styles.

What is involved in installing wood clad windows? Local contractors typically handle measuring, removing old windows, fitting the new units, and sealing to ensure proper function and weatherproofing.

Are there different styles of wood clad windows? Yes, options include double-hung, casement, picture, and sliding styles, allowing customization to match the home's design.
